S Line — Ending Explained

⚠️ Spoiler Analysis

The story culminates in major reveals and a apocalyptic shift in human vision:

  • The Mastermind: Teacher Lee Gyu-jin, who has no S Lines, created and distributed the glasses to force humanity to confront hidden desires through a cultish movement.
  • The Family Secret: Seon-a's single S Line connects directly to Detective Han Ji-wook’s father, exposing that Seon-a was victimized by her grandfather within her home.
  • The Climax and Global Awakening: In Episode 6, Gyu-jin stabs Hyun-heup during a rooftop clash. As Hyun-heup bleeds, her blood forms a floating sphere that explodes across the atmosphere, granting native S Line vision to everyone on Earth.
  • The Epilogue: Society collapses into paranoia, with citizens resorting to shaded visors, masks, and helmets to avoid seeing the red strings above each other's heads.

Alternative Interpretations

The series presents three major thematic readings:

  • Allegory for Modern Surveillance: The S Line glasses represent smartphone screens and internet doxxing, illustrating how society turns cannibalistic once private actions are exposed.
  • Religious/Mythological Reading: Gyu-jin represents a fallen angel exposing human hypocrisy, while Hyun-heup functions as a sacrificial lamb whose blood forces universal self-confrontation.
  • Psychological Reflection of Guilt: S Lines represent unconfessed guilt and unresolved trauma, showing that the inability to hide past intimacy destroys necessary psychological illusions.
